Social media engagement in the Marshall Islands continues to grow steadily, with an average engagement rate of 4.2% in 2026. The rise in social media users, now totaling approximately 12,500, reflects increased internet penetration and smartphone adoption. Mobile device usage dominates, accounting for 78% of social media interactions, while users spend over two hours daily on these platforms, indicating strong digital engagement.

This growth presents opportunities for local businesses and marketers to leverage social media for outreach and brand awareness. The platform use is primarily concentrated on Facebook, which holds a 55% market share, followed by Instagram and TikTok. As digital literacy improves, social media marketing strategies will become more sophisticated, contributing to economic and social development in the Marshall Islands.
